Job Description

Candidates will be hired at either Grade 18 or Grade 19, with the level commensurate with experience. 

Perform all aspects of account management, including developing and maintaining strategic business relationships with corporate and senior management staff in key accounts with the goal of establishing multi-level relationships to increase representative access, develop new business, maximize resource utilization, and increase sales and market share of the assigned product. 

Responsibilities 

  • Develop and execute strategic account plans to grow sales and market share across assigned institutional accounts. 
  • Build and maintain strategic business relationships with key decision makers and stakeholders within neurology and urology departments and associated hospital systems. 
  • Partner with internal cross-functional teams to identify, prioritize, and execute account opportunities within the assigned territory. 
  • Provide strategic and tactical direction regarding target accounts to regional and district teams. 
  • Advise sales and marketing management with appropriate direction on challenges and opportunities within key target accounts. 
  • Assess team learning needs across each channel and coordinate the delivery of targeted training to strengthen performance. 
  • Develop an annual business plan with goals and objectives to increase sales volume and market share in target accounts across all FDA-approved indications. 
  • Routinely identify local opportunities and threats and develop or modify business plans accordingly. 
  • Anticipate change and take proactive measures to address shifts in the customer and market landscape. 
  • Understand and effectively utilize a broad range of financial and quantitative data and analyses. 
  • Assess business impact of target account opportunities, including overall profitability and impact on sales. 
  • Partner with Field Sales Managers to evaluate and penetrate institutional account drivers within the territory. 
  • Brings account-level analysis, identifies opportunities, and recommends actions to grow volume and share. 
  • Maintain compliance with all applicable policies, procedures, and industry requirements. 
  • Driving a personal auto or company car or truck, or a powered piece of material handling equipment, as applicable. 

Call Points 

  • Neurology, urology, pain, and movement centers within: 
    • Teaching hospitals 
    • IDNs 
    • VA hospitals 
    • DoD hospitals 
    • Other institutional accounts aligned to the territory strategy
